Read moreMy review is based on five separate experiences with this store. My feedback for the owners of this store would be:
Teach your staff how to cook streaky bacon properly. I love the fact you're using it instead of short cut because it offers a lot more flavour, but if it's not cooked properly and the fat is not rendered it is not pleasant to eat. They also need to be able to identify what is waste and what is usable. On two different occasions some of the bacon was 70% fat which, especially when not rendered, is awful.
Your beef patties have a lot of gristle in them. All three of the beef burgers I have eaten had 3-4 pieces that I had to remove while eating. Aside from that they were very tasty.
Something seemed to change with the fried chicken fillets from the first week to the second week. Whatever you changed, please change it back to the way it was. It had so much more flavour and the coating was crispy compared to the flat, bland coating it was changed to.
If you advertise on the menu as 'fries' most people expect french fries. You don't use french fries, which is perfectly fine, but advertise them as thick cut fries or thick cut chips so that people know what to expect. The original fries were thick plank cut which I wasn't a fan of, but it seems to have changed to smaller plank cut which look and taste exactly like the chips at Schnitz.
Running out of things (like buns) on the opening night was okay. Running out of things on the second night was passable but borderline silly. Running out of things after two weeks means people won't come back.
There is still nowhere for people to see your menu online. Your Facebook page does not have a copy of it posted anywhere, and your web site shows nothing except an address and a link to Facebook that doesn't actually work. This is 2017, you need to have this stuff sorted before you open your doors because customers will punish you for it if they have to try to find things for themselves (welcome to 2017!).
Highlight what you can and cannot add/change on the burgers. The menu has no list as to what you will allow to be added to burgers that were on other burgers. For example, egg, avocado, mushrooms, sauces, etc.
